Overview

Muhammad Ayub is a primary care provider, practicing in Family Medicine in Tacoma, Washington.

His clinical expertise encompasses Cerebral Hypoxia, Sepsis, Hospital-Acquired Pneumonia, and Atypical Pneumonia.

He is actively involved in clinical research, co-authoring 3 peer reviewed articles.
